A corrugated iron bar, massive beer garden and a lamb-on-the-spit roast awaits at this Oz-style pub. Wash down mouthfuls of crocodile meat with an icy cold VB.
This land down under of ours has no shortage of internationally themed pubs. Irish pubs, Bavarian pubs, even Brit-style watering holes can be found on virtually any street corner. But why, in a country where - as Men At Work put it - 'beer does flow and men chunder', is there an apparent lack of Aussie-style taprooms? The Shed aims to eliminate this perplexing anomaly.
Decked out in good old corrugated iron, and offering a range of Aussie beers, wines and snacks (think kangaroo, emu and crocodile meat), this authentic pub provides Northbridge's throng of international backpackers with a quintessential Oz experience.
The huge watering hole is features five bars, five plasmas, four projector screens and five function areas. Catch the big game on the sports screens in The Gravel, shoot a game of pool on The Verandah, or head out to The Ruins, which combines with The Paddock to form one of Northbridge's largest beer gardens.
